What does a temporary network firewall engineer do?

A Temporary Network Firewall Engineer is responsible for configuring, managing, and monitoring firewall systems to protect an organization’s network from unauthorized access and cyber threats. They typically work on a short-term basis, often to implement urgent security projects, assist during peak workload periods, or cover for permanent staff absences. Their duties include analyzing network traffic, creating and updating firewall rules, responding to security incidents, and ensuring compliance with security policies. They may also collaborate with other IT staff to support overall network security and provide recommendations for improvements. This role requires up-to-date knowledge of firewall technologies and cybersecurity best practices.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a temporary network firewall engineer?

To thrive as a Temporary Network Firewall Engineer, you need strong expertise in network protocols, firewall configuration, and cybersecurity principles, typically backed by a relevant degree or certifications like Cisco CCNP Security or CompTIA Security+. Proficiency in firewall platforms such as Cisco ASA, Palo Alto, or Fortinet, as well as network monitoring and intrusion detection systems, is commonly required. Analytical thinking, problem-solving,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for diagnosing issues and collaborating with IT teams. These skills are vital to ensure robust network security, minimize downtime, and maintain compliance with organizational policies during temporary assignments.

What are some common challenges faced by temporary network firewall engineers when joining a new organization?

Temporary Network Firewall Engineers often encounter challenges such as quickly adapting to unfamiliar network architectures and security policies. Since they are brought in for specific projects or short-term needs, they must efficiently assess existing firewall configurations, identify vulnerabilities, and implement updates with minimal disruption. Effective communication with permanent IT staff is crucial to understand organizational priorities and ensure seamless integration of security measures. Balancing speed with thoroughness is key to success in this role.

What is the difference between Temporary Network Firewall Engineer vs Network Security Technician?

AspectTemporary Network Firewall EngineerNetwork Security Technician
CertificationsCCNA, CompTIA Security+, Cisco ASACompTIA Security+, Cisco CCNA Security
Work EnvironmentProject-based, short-term contracts, IT departmentsOngoing support, network monitoring, security setup
Employer & Industry UsageIT consulting firms, tech companies, government agenciesCorporate IT teams, managed service providers

Temporary Network Firewall Engineers focus on short-term projects like deploying or upgrading firewalls, while Network Security Technicians handle ongoing security monitoring and maintenance. Both roles require similar certifications and often work within the same environments, but their scope and duration differ.
